title |
Effect of IBS004735, a TAZ activator, on C2C12 myodifferentiation in vitro |
description |
Expression of transcriptional co-activator with PDZ-binding motif (TAZ) is enhanced during skeletal muscle repair after damage. Enforced expression of TAZ increases muscle mass. These findings implicate that TAZ activators are beneficial to prevent and treat muscle atrophy. We searched for chemical compounds that empower human mammalian epithelial MCF10A cells expressing TAZ to form spheres in defined medium under floating condition. We further selected the compounds to promote myogenesis in mouse myoblast C2C12 cells and obtained several TAZ activators including IBS004735. To obtain better understanding of IBS004735's mode of action, we performed Cap Analysis of Gene Expression (CAGE)-seq using samples of IBS004735-treated differentiating C2C12 cells. |
